        /// <summary>
        /// Add a predicate rule based on a Func that will be called when validation occurs.
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="validateFor"><see cref="Func{T, TR}"/> that will be called for validation.</param>
        /// <returns><see cref="IRuleBuilderOptions{T, TR}"/> that can be used to fluently configure options for the rule.</returns>
        public IRuleBuilderOptions <T, object> AddRule(Func <T, bool> validateFor)
        {
            var rule = CommandPredicateRule <T> .Create(validateFor);

            AddRule(rule);

            return(new RuleBuilder <T, object>(rule));
        }

        /// <summary>
        /// Create a <see cref="CommandPredicateRule{T}"/> from a <see cref="Func{T, TR}"/> to use for validation
        /// </summary>
        /// <param name="validateFor"><see cref="Func{T, TR}"/> to use for validation</param>
        /// <returns>A <see cref="CommandPredicateRule{T}"/></returns>
        public static CommandPredicateRule <T> Create(Func <T, bool> validateFor)
        {
            var rule = new CommandPredicateRule <T>(validateFor);

            return(rule);
        }
